亚科夫
我有一个pandas数据框,代表一个具有2列4行的表格
Name | Value
n1 | 10.3
n2 | 5
n3 | 15
n4 | 8
我需要绘制值的堆叠条形图(matplotlib),并且名称应显示在我尝试过的图例中(没有成功):
df.count().unstack('Total_Sales')
df.plot(kind='bar', stacked=True)
我该怎么做?我看到了熊猫这个问题-绘制堆积的条形图。不知道如何在我的情况下使用它
停止伤害莫妮卡
如果要将名称用作类别,则需要在各列中添加它们。因此,首先将索引设置为'Name'
,然后转置。
df.set_index('Name').T.plot(kind='bar', stacked=True)
本文收集自互联网,转载请注明来源。
如有侵权,请联系 [email protected] 删除。
编辑于
我来说两句